Transaction 589db790305442bba1fad75afcc860a25d6b2f2d2e641c5548a8c8c5dcf55959
1 Input
1 Output
-
589db790305442bba1fad75afcc860a25d6b2f2d2e641c5548a8c8c5dcf55959:0
- value
- 667847
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a6611cd01c8f39df6bb0d446af8c105ea7d25498 OP_EQUAL
- address
- 3GrkRtLSXoxm9ScF4YWtv2H4tpa4Y6YYaH